Arts: The Event

juneau_brothers_web

During the 4th to 8th November Birmingham’s Eastside is being taken over by 100 artists for the second contemporary art festival organised by BCAF (Birmingham Contemporary Art Forum). CONTINUE READING THIS POST >

News: Gallows Topman CTRL Competition

gallows

Heroes of British punk-rock, Gallows will be crashing their way onto Topman CTRL for the month of October. As well as taking control of Topman’s music programme CTRL online, the band have hand picked a line-up of scorching hot new UK bands for CTRL live, taking place on October 29th at the Flapper in Birmingham.
